Description Hepcidin is a 25amino acid disulfide-rich peptide that acts as a systemic iron-regulatory hormone. Hepcidin synthesis increases during inflammation, trapping iron in macrophages and decreasing plasma iron concentrations. Increased hepcidin synthesis underlies the phenomenon of the anemia of chronic disease. Hepcidin was recently thought to be produced exclusively in the liver, but has recently been shown to be synthesized in Mller cells, where hepcidin appears to regulate retinal iron levels.
